A US law firm is taking NordVPN to Court over "deceptive" auto-renewal pricing – here's what we know


An active class action lawsuit alleges NordVPN uses "deceptive and illegal" auto-renewal practices

Specifically, lawyers are accusing NordVPN of using "deceptive and illegal 'automatic renewal' practices to dupe customers into unknowingly paying for unwanted, pricey subscriptions," the class action's main page reads. (Image credit: Shutterstock / Freedomz)Wittels McInturff Palikovic has already presented legal complaints on behalf of four former NordVPN customers so far – and seeks compensation of up to $100 million.
